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
425703 32601276502 8426032 2672495 6304815306
003222 93759544 56518755157
003222 93759544 56518755157
2229870181 5842 132
All about undefined
Interested in learning more?
003222 93759544 56518755157
2229870181 5842 132
See more
01554 35 24913542434
101 28370 29966096 146
See more
41910884 76049328 94979770444
900 88583316 528624
See more